    How Much Does It Cost to Rent a Knee Scooter?

    Renting a knee scooter can range in cost depending on where you obtain it. Local medical supply companies typically charge around $25 per week, plus a $100 deposit, resulting in an overall cost of $100-250 for a 4-6 week recovery period.     How Much Does an Electric Scooter Weigh?

    The weight of an electric scooter can vary depending on factors such as battery size, motor power, and build quality. In general, electric scooters range from 15 to 50 pounds.
